What It Is:
This is a worksheet titled 'Missing Letters' that focuses on filling in the missing letters in the spelled-out names of numbers. Each number (2, 7, 4, 1, 6, 3, and 5) is associated with a cute animal graphic. The activity requires students to complete words like 'to', 'even', 'fou', 'ne', 'sx', 'tree', and 'fie'.
Grade Level Suitability:
This worksheet is suitable for Kindergarten and 1st Grade. It reinforces number recognition, spelling, and phonics skills, which are foundational concepts taught in these grades. The simple words and clear instructions make it accessible for young learners.
Why Use It:
This worksheet helps children practice number recognition and spelling in a fun and engaging way. It improves their vocabulary, reinforces letter-sound correspondence, and strengthens their understanding of number names. The animal graphics add visual appeal and can help maintain student interest.
How to Use It:
Students should look at the number next to each word and then fill in the missing letter to correctly spell the number's name. For example, for '2' they should fill in the 'w' in 'to' to make 'two'. They can use a pencil to write the missing letters in the blanks.
Target Users:
This worksheet is designed for preschool, kindergarten, and first-grade students who are learning to recognize numbers and spell their names. It's also useful for students who need extra practice with phonics and spelling skills. It can be used by teachers in the classroom or by parents at home.
